Arsenal showing ‘strong’ interest in signing Raphinha
Arsenal are reportedly showing a ‘strong’ interest in signing Barcelona star Raphinha this summer, as per TEAMtalk.
After narrowly missing out on winning the title last term, the Gunners have been mounting a title charge once again this season. They are currently at the top of the table with 83 points from 36 games, sitting only one point ahead of Manchester City, who have a game in hand.
It has been reported that Mikel Arteta is keen on reinforcing several areas of the squad in the upcoming transfer window to continue performing at their best next season. Purchasing a new striker and a midfielder is on the Spaniard’s wish-list but he is also willing to sign a new right-winger to support Bukayo Saka.
Arsenal have been exploring the market to sign a new right-winger over the last few years, but they haven’t opted to purchase anyone yet.
After being impressed by Raphinha’s displays during his time at Leeds United, the Gunners reportedly expressed their interest in him, but the Brazilian eventually opted to move to the Camp Nou.
However, according to the report by TEAMtalk, with Barcelona struggling with their financial situation, they are willing to cash-in on the former Leeds star, who has found it difficult to live up to the expectations at the Catalan giants, to balance their books.

The report further claims that Arsenal have expressed a ‘strong’ interest in signing their long-term target and could make a formal approach if an opportunity arises.
TEAMtalk further states that Barcelona are willing to recoup as much as they paid – which is around £51m – to sell Raphinha so the North London club will have to splash a big fee to lure the forward to the Emirates Stadium this summer.
However, the report says that Chelsea and Tottenham Hotspur are also keen on signing him with Spurs showing the most concrete interest in him. So, purchasing the 27-year-old won’t be easy for Arsenal if they make a concrete approach this summer.
Raphinha is quick, can deliver excellent crosses from wide areas, has the efficiency of creating chances for fellow attackers, can finish off his chances and also works extremely hard without possession.
Although the South American hasn’t been able to flourish his career at Barcelona, he is a highly talented player and would be a shrewd signing for Arsenal if they purchase him this summer.
